Description
Easy and fun project for elementary through middle school. Students will learn about the importance of "calacas" in the "Day of the Dead" celebration and will create a cut-paper skeleton using their own name art as the rib cage.
Lesson includes:
- Full-color teacher instructions
- Full-color slides describing the significance of skeletons - or "calacas" - in the Day of the Dead celebration
- 25 traceable templates for creating the skeleton parts as well as accessories
